Closed Bug 1013363 Opened 10 years ago Closed 10 years ago

Australis - WebRTC button looks broken in menu panel

Categories

(Firefox :: Theme, defect)

defect
Not set
normal

Tracking

()

RESOLVED INVALID

People

(Reporter: ntim, Unassigned)

References

(Blocks 1 open bug)

Details

It currently shows the full sprite, which is quite ugly.

STR :
- Open a page with WebRTC
- Place the WebRTC button in menu panel

Also, let's avoid using the "Restrict WebRTC button to nav-bar" solution.
Whiteboard: [Australis:P4]
(In reply to Tim Nguyen [:ntim] from comment #0)
> - Place the WebRTC button in menu panel

This isn't even possible as far as I can tell. The button isn't supposed to be movable.
If it's removable, that would be a bug. It's intended to be an obvious indicator that something is using your camera/mic, and havign that become not-visible would be bad. (Discussion if/how to allow putting it elsewhere would be fodder for a separate bug.)

I can't reproduce this with http://mozilla.github.io/webrtc-landing/gum_test.html. The context menu commands are disabled, and it's not dragable in customize mode.

(Also, we are not longer using the [Australis:P#] system.)
Whiteboard: [Australis:P4]
(In reply to Justin Dolske [:Dolske] from comment #2)
> If it's removable, that would be a bug. It's intended to be an obvious
> indicator that something is using your camera/mic, and havign that become
> not-visible would be bad. (Discussion if/how to allow putting it elsewhere
> would be fodder for a separate bug.)
> 
> I can't reproduce this with
> http://mozilla.github.io/webrtc-landing/gum_test.html. The context menu
> commands are disabled, and it's not dragable in customize mode.
> 
> (Also, we are not longer using the [Australis:P#] system.)

Hmm, maybe Classic Theme Restorer is causing it to removable. But it's still a bug that it shows the whole sprite in menu-panel, it means that the placeholder icon in the sprite is no used.
(In reply to Tim Nguyen [:ntim] from comment #3)
> Hmm, maybe Classic Theme Restorer is causing it to removable.

Then this is Classic Theme Restorer's bug to fix.

> But it's still
> a bug that it shows the whole sprite in menu-panel, it means that the
> placeholder icon in the sprite is no used.

This doesn't really make sense. If something shouldn't be in the panel in the first place, how it should behave in the panel is undefined. Let's not spend time on this.
Status: NEW → RESOLVED
Closed: 10 years ago
Resolution: --- → INVALID
You need to log in before you can comment on or make changes to this bug.